The Shafer Vineyards TD-9 2018 is an exceptional Californian red wine from the renowned Napa Valley appellation. This wine is a blend, known for combining several grape varieties, commonly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, and Malbec, to create a sophisticated profile. The 2018 vintage is particularly celebrated for its well-balanced nature, benefiting from a growing season that offered optimal ripening conditions—mild temperatures and sunny days followed by cool, breezy nights. Crafted with precision, the TD-9 showcases vibrant fruit flavours and a harmonious integration of tannins, thanks to careful vinification techniques and likely a period of oak aging that contributes to its complexity and depth.
Napa Valley, where this wine hails from, is one of the most prestigious wine regions in the USA. It boasts a Mediterranean climate, with long, dry summers and mild, wet winters. This climate, combined with the region's diverse soil types ranging from volcanic to gravelly, allows for the cultivation of high-quality grape varieties. The history of Napa Valley wine production is rich, dating back to the 19th century, and it has continually evolved to produce wines that compete on the international stage.
The TD-9’s richness and complexity make it a perfect companion for a variety of dishes. It pairs beautifully with classic grilled steaks or a juicy rack of lamb, as the wine’s robust structure complements the richness of the meat. For a local pairing, consider serving it alongside a Californian-inspired mushroom risotto or a hearty beef stew with seasonal vegetables, which will highlight the wine's depth and the earthy undertones.
When it comes to tasting Shafer Vineyards' TD-9, it's best to serve it at a temperature of 16-18°C. This allows the wine’s aromas to open fully and its flavours to express themselves most eloquently. Decanting the wine for about an hour prior to serving will further enhance its bouquet and round out its tannins, offering a truly memorable tasting experience.
